sprockets.mixins.http
=====================
HTTP Client Mixin for Tornado RequestHandlers. Automatically retries on errors, sleep when rate limited, and handles content encoding and decoding using `MsgPack `_ and JSON.

Installation
------------
``sprockets.mixins.http`` is available on the
`Python Package Index `_
and can be installed via ``pip``:

.. code-block:: bash

pip install sprockets.mixins.http

If you would like to use `tornado.curl_httpclient.CurlAsyncHTTPClient`,
you can install `pycurl `_ with:

.. code-block:: bash

pip install sprockets.mixins.http[curl]

Example
-------

This examples demonstrates the most basic usage of ``sprockets.mixins.http``

.. code:: python

from tornado import ioloop, web
from sprockets.mixins import http

class RequestHandler(http.HTTPClientMixin, web.RequestHandler):

async def get(self, *args, **kwargs):
response = await self.http_fetch('https://api.github.com')
if not response.ok:
self.set_status(response.code)
self.write(response.body)

if __name__ == "__main__":
app = web.Application([(r'/', RequestHandler)])
app.listen(8000)
ioloop.IOLoop.current().start()

Error Response Body
-------------------

For errors, i.e. a response with HTTP status code in the 400 range...

The HTTPResponse object's body is reduced down to just the error message.
That is this mixin's default behavior.

For a JSON response body with Problem Details (RFC 7807), you may want more
than just the error message. To gain access to the complete, deserialized
response body; a class that uses this mixin can set:

.. code:: python

self.simplify_error_response = False

Environment Variables
---------------------

+------------------+----------------------------------------------------------+
| HTTP_MAX_CLIENTS | An optional setting that specifies the maximum number of |
| | simultaneous asynchronous HTTP requests. If not |
| | specified, the default Tornado value of 10 will be used. |
+------------------+----------------------------------------------------------+
